Dead And Dying Branches

Numerous homeowners tend to overlook the tell-tale signs that indicate a tree is struggling, particularly when it comes to lifeless or declining branches. These branches often have no foliage and appear brittle or discolored. A closer inspection may expose fractures or peeling bark, indicating that the branch is deteriorating. Furthermore, an accumulation of fallen branches around the base of the tree can indicate that others are also failing. Trees with declining or dead branches may also display signs of decay, such as a dull hollow tone when tapped. Identifying these signs is critical, as they can affect the overall health of the tree and surrounding landscape. Prompt action can avoid further deterioration and promote a thriving yard.

Signs of Fungal Development

Signs of fungal growth can often accompany the appearance of failing or withered branches, signaling that a tree could benefit from prompt intervention. Darkened, discolored areas on the bark or the appearance of mushrooms at the base can signal underlying issues. Moreover, a pale, dusty residue could point to powdery mildew, while dark spots may signal additional fungal diseases. Trees showing signs of wilting or untimely leaf loss are equally susceptible. Keeping a close eye on these symptoms is vital, as unaddressed fungal issues can compromise the tree's integrity and vitality. Routine evaluations and prompt action can minimize additional harm, safeguarding the lasting health of the property's trees and plants. Homeowners should prioritize these signs for ideal yard maintenance.

How to Know When Tree Removal Is Required

When assessing whether tree removal is necessary, one must consider several important factors. To begin, assessing the tree's overall health is crucial; signs of decay, such as dead branches or considerable fungal growth, indicate that removal may be necessary. Moreover, the tree's structural integrity should be examined; a leaning tree or one with a compromised trunk poses risks to surrounding property and safety.

How close a tree is to nearby structures is another critical aspect to evaluate; trees that are too close to homes, power lines, or walkways can cause damage or hazards during storms. Moreover, if a tree is significantly blocking sunlight from reaching surrounding plants or landscaping, removal may be warranted. In addition, considering the tree's overall role in the landscape is a necessary step; if it detracts from the yard's aesthetic or functional value, removal could enhance property appeal. Each of these factors plays a significant role in determining whether tree removal is warranted.

Factors Influencing Costs

Several variables influence the financial aspects of tree trimming and removal, which makes it necessary for home and property owners to be aware of these elements. The size and height of the tree play a primary role; larger trees often necessitate greater resources and effort. The tree's location is equally significant; trees positioned near power lines or structures introduce potential dangers, calling for expert approaches. Additionally, the variety of tree influences the overall price, as particular tree types are harder to handle. Tree accessibility plays an equally important role; trees in hard-to-reach locations may incur higher costs due to the demand for more resources. Finally, municipal regulations and required permits can affect overall expenses, emphasizing the importance of careful planning prior to engaging a service. Being aware of these variables helps with accurate budgeting for ongoing tree management.

How Frequently Should I Schedule Professional Tree Inspections?

Trees must be assessed by a certified arborist no less than once annually, especially for trees that are more than five years of age or located in city environments. Regular assessments help identify existing risks and confirm the trees remain safe and in optimal condition.

Is Tree Trimming Possible in Any Season?

Tree pruning can generally be performed in every season; however, late winter and early spring are often preferred. This approach supports healthy development and limits strain on the tree, guaranteeing optimal health and visual appeal.

What Tools Do You Need for DIY Tree Trimming?

When it comes to trimming trees efficiently, key tools you will need include loppers, pruning shears, a chainsaw, and a handsaw. In addition, protective equipment such as a hard hat, gloves, and goggles is essential to ensure a safe trimming experience.

How Do Tree Roots Affect My Home's Foundation?

Tree roots have the potential to damage a residential foundation by putting stress on it, resulting in cracks and structural damage. Their growth may disrupt soil stability, resulting in uneven settling and potential water drainage issues around the foundation.

Are There Any Local Regulations Regarding Tree Removal in My Area?

Rules governing tree removal change depending on the region, frequently necessitating permits or observance of specific guidelines. Property owners should contact local government offices or local government websites to learn about the rules governing tree removal within their locality.
